V Retail, a Telangana and Andhra Pradesh-based footwear and clothing retailer that operates a retail chain under the brand name ‘Centro Style,’ has been bought by Reliance Retail.

V Retail runs 32 Centro shops in the Andhra Pradesh, Telangana, and Karnataka markets.

With the purchase of V Retail (Centro Footwear), Reliance Retail improved its product range, stated Reliance Industries’ earnings statement on Friday.

However, the financial terms of the transaction were not disclosed by the corporation.

V-Retail began as a distribution firm in April 2009 and has since grown to become one of the leading retail, distribution, and franchising enterprises in South India.

According to the information provided on V Retail’s webpage, it is marketed by distributors of many National and International companies operating in footwear and clothing in Andhra Pradesh and Telangana.

It noted that 15 of its 31 Centro stores are in Hyderabad, with a plan to open 9 more in the next six months throughout the southern and central regions of India, with an emphasis on tier-2 and 3 cities.

As part of their FMCG aspirations, Reliance Retail has bought various brands in the previous 2-3 months, including Sosyo, Lotus Chocolate, and Campa Cola.

Independence, its consumer packaged products brand, was introduced earlier in December. The firm will sell a variety of items under this brand, including basics, processed foods, and other everyday necessities.

It also announced last year the acquisition of German business Metro AG’s wholesale operations in India for Rs 2,850 to boost its presence in the Indian retail industry.
